About Ro

Founded in 2017, Ro is a patient-driven telehealth company that puts you in control of your health. We’re patients, just like you, building technology to make healthcare accessible, affordable, and maybe even enjoyable. Ro powers three digital health clinics -- Roman for men’s health, Rory for women’s health, and Zero for fighting smoking addiction -- as well as Ro Pharmacy, a simple and affordable online pharmacy where every medication is $5 per month. The company’s nationwide networking of physicians and pharmacies provides a personalized, end-to-end healthcare experience from online treatment to the delivery of medication and ongoing care. Ro was named #2 in Wellness on Fast Company’s 2019 list of the World’s Most Innovative Companies, listed by Inc. Magazine as a Best Place to Work in 2020, and earned its Great Place to Work Certification in 2020.

As a Senior Data Analyst, Business Analytics, you will seek out and execute analytical projects that bring together various business stakeholders to influence the company’s performance. This demands excellent communication - on top of impressive technical aptitude and business acumen - to uncover and effectively present insights that inform strategic decisions. The Senior Data Analyst is expected to own projects from conception to finish in close partnership with various business and technical individuals across Finance, Operations, Product, and Engineering. A successful candidate will have a strong bias for action in a collaborative environment with a demonstrated track record of communicating clear insights from complex data. You’ll need to partner with stakeholders to quickly think through complex problems, determine effective analytical approaches, and clearly communicate results in a fast-paced setting.

If you think this position sounds like it could be a fit for you, please consider Ro Data’s pitch to prospective candidates.

What you'll do:

  • Proactively initiate cross-functional analyses and special initiatives that frequently present findings across different business groups.
  • Partner closely with colleagues in Finance, Operations, and Product to structure problems, measure impact, and develop analytical frameworks that shape the way the company thinks about our business.
  • Regularly communicate not just findings, but also your recommendations to key stakeholders and leadership. You’ll use your insights to advocate for our members, physicians, pharmacists, and the overall business.
  • Develop sophisticated tooling and perform in-depth research across large data sets to uncover, size and advocate for opportunities that improve the member experience and KPIs like member retention.
  • Apply a wide variety of analytic techniques, coupled with strong business judgment, to develop a deep understanding of how product changes can translate to member behavior, business opportunity, and financial outcomes.
  • Build a data-driven culture wherever you turn, from working with stakeholders on KPIs, to partnering with engineers on data models, to making sure that all decisions accurately utilize the most powerful data available.
  • Model KPI drivers across member behavior, revenue, costs, operational efficiencies, risks, and opportunities

What you'll bring:

  • 4+ years of professional experience in quantitative roles
  • Demonstrated success in communicating insights through written, verbal and presentation forms
  • Expert-level SQL skills
  • Ability to self-start and drive progress in an unstructured environment
  • Experience with KPIs like retention and LTV
  • Ability to distill details into clear forms of communication for audiences with varying levels of technical and business backgrounds.

Bonus points:

  • Familiarity with Unix
  • Familiarity with Python or R
